Hard Bargain Farm is about ten miles south of Washington, DC on the shore of the Potomac River.
*
4
Alice and Henry Ferguson settled here in the 1920’s
Alice and Henry Ferguson settled here in the 1920’s. The farm was their weekend and summertime retreat. They stayed in the cabin while they had their farmhouse built. You will get to see both places! Alice and Henry Ferguson settled here in the 1920’s. The farm was their weekend and summertime retreat. They lived in the cabin while they had their farmhouse built. Winter is a great time to see our nation’s symbol, the bald eagle
Winter is a great time to see our nation’s symbol, the bald eagle. They don’t get the white head and tail until they are five years old! In early Spring, you might see osprey building nests, fighting or fishing. They have just returned from South America, where they spent the winter!
